Prolog
Wikipedia
Prolog on tunnetuin logiikkaohjelmointikieli. Nimi Prolog on lyhenne ranskan kielen sanoista PROgrammation en LOGique, sananmukaisesti logiikkaohjelmointi. Kielen kehittivät vuonna 1972 Alan Colmerauer, Philippe Roussel ja Robert Kowalski vaihtoehdoksi LISPille.
Logiikkaohjelmointikielenä Prolog poikkeaa melkoisesti proseduraalisista "tavallisista" ohjelmointikielistä. Kielellä tehdyt ohjelmat muodostuvat käskyjen sijaan säännöistä ja kyselyistä. Kyselyllä pyritään selvittämään, pystytäänkö se johtamaan säännöistä käsin.
Prologia käytetään muun muassa tekoälysovelluksien tekemiseen. Prolog sai paljon mainetta 1980-luvulla kun se valittiin Japanissa kaavailtujen "viidennen sukupolven tietokoneiden" ohjelmointikieleksi. 1980-luvun lopulla se yleistyi myös harrastekäytössä kun Borland toi markkinoille Prologin PC-tietokoneisiin.
[muokkaa] Aiheesta muualla
- [1] Visual Prolog
[muokkaa] Kirjallisuutta
- W.F. Clocksin C.S. Mellish, Programming in Prolog, Springer-Verlag 1984, ISBN 3-540-15011-0
- Erkki Laitila, Visual Prolog perusteet, Teknolit, 1996, ISBN 952-9823-27-4
- Erkki Laitila, Teollisuuden sovellukset: Visual Prolog, Teknolit, 1996, ISBN 952-9823-51-7
ALGOL| BASIC| Modula-3 | MUMPS | Plankalkül | PL/I | Simula
Tuotantokäytössä: |
|